WebKit Bugzilla
New
Browse
Search+
Log In
×
Sign in with GitHub
or
Remember my login
Create Account
·
Forgot Password
Forgotten password account recovery
RESOLVED DUPLICATE of
bug 290772
290836
[web-animations] `finish` animation event listener is not fired if registered in the `finished` promise
https://bugs.webkit.org/show_bug.cgi?id=290836
Summary
[web-animations] `finish` animation event listener is not fired if registered...
Antoine Quint
Reported
2025-04-01 02:20:25 PDT
If a `finish` event listener is added as the `finished` promise is resolved, it does not get fired. However, that should be the case since in the "update animations and send events" procedure (
https://drafts.csswg.org/web-animations-1/#update-animations-and-send-events
) events are dispatched after a microtask checkpoint is performed.
Attachments
Add attachment
proposed patch, testcase, etc.
Antoine Quint
Comment 1
2025-04-01 02:21:26 PDT
This is a subtask of
bug 290772
.
Antoine Quint
Comment 2
2025-04-01 02:31:05 PDT
Pull request:
https://github.com/WebKit/WebKit/pull/43379
Antoine Quint
Comment 3
2025-04-01 02:31:28 PDT
Submitted web-platform-tests pull request:
https://github.com/web-platform-tests/wpt/pull/51750
Antoine Quint
Comment 4
2025-04-03 22:34:37 PDT
In the end we don't need this subtask, we can fix
bug 290772
right away. *** This bug has been marked as a duplicate of
bug 290772
***
Note
You need to
log in
before you can comment on or make changes to this bug.
Top of Page
Format For Printing
XML
Clone This Bug